]> git.ipfire.org Git - thirdparty/qemu.git/commit
libcacard: fix resource leak
authorzhanghailiang <zhang.zhanghailiang@huawei.com>
Fri, 14 Nov 2014 02:18:08 +0000 (10:18 +0800)
committerMichael Roth <mdroth@linux.vnet.ibm.com>
Wed, 7 Jan 2015 20:45:17 +0000 (14:45 -0600)
commitde98dc9539e31b8f986e5d7aad22988beecc2028
tree2d2d90b1b7b14caedec4936859cebf922fe71b3a
parent0c80570170eb9c489657df5b85e3d3104952ce0e
libcacard: fix resource leak

In function connect_to_qemu(), getaddrinfo() will allocate memory
that is stored into server, it should be freed by using freeaddrinfo()
before connect_to_qemu() return.

Cc: qemu-stable@nongnu.org
Reviewed-by: Markus Armbruster <armbru@redhat.com>
Signed-off-by: zhanghailiang <zhang.zhanghailiang@huawei.com>
Signed-off-by: Paolo Bonzini <pbonzini@redhat.com>
(cherry picked from commit 5bbebf622897a59db5da4c468e737bfec4d71280)
Signed-off-by: Michael Roth <mdroth@linux.vnet.ibm.com>
libcacard/vscclient.c